Silver Beard Spotlight
“Bear”
Born: September 18, 2013 • Passed: August 21, 2026
Owned and loved by: Blake and Kim Oliver
Bear was born September 18, 2013 at War Bouviers in Oklahoma and came home to us on December 26 as our first Bouvier. At 28 pounds, with a plump backside, he looked like a bear cub. The name stuck.
We never thought of him as a show dog, though he looked the part. He was our companion. Bear loved chasing squirrels, swimming, running and being outside. After we moved to the country, he herded and harassed the stray chickens.
Bear was easy to train and had a keen intuition. He was a fierce protector and stood between us and danger even when he was frightened. Visitors he did not know got a loud bark and his front-leg hop to let them know he was watching.
At his peak he weighed 117 pounds and felt like solid muscle. After age nine we brought his weight into the mid-90s to help his joints. By fall 2025, standing and walking were difficult, and running was over. He still loved lying under his favorite oak tree and never complained.
Bear passed unexpectedly and peacefully while resting at the groomer’s on August 21, 2026, 28 days short of his thirteenth birthday. 4,622 days. That is the number we were blessed with. I am honored to have been entrusted as his caretaker. There will never be another like him.
What is a “Silver Beard”?
A Silver Beard is a Bouvier who has reached their 12th birthday.
Longevity is an important part of our breed legacy and the Bouvier Health Foundation has been honoring
our “senior citizens” for over 15 years. We honor any purebred Bouvier that has reached its 12th birthday.
